Ingredients You’ll Need

The magic of this Ground Beef Skillet with Sweet Potatoes & Zucchini Recipe comes from simple, everyday ingredients that work together beautifully. Each one plays a crucial role, from adding depth and warmth with spices to offering a perfect texture balance between crispy and tender.

  • 1 lb ground beef: The rich, savory base that brings protein and satisfying flavor to the dish.
  • 2 medium sweet potatoes, peeled and diced: Adds a natural sweetness and hearty texture that contrasts perfectly with the ground beef.
  • 2 zucchinis, sliced: Brings a fresh, subtle crunch and lightness to the skillet.
  • 1 onion, chopped: Provides a sweet, aromatic foundation when cooked.
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ced: Introduces a warm, fragrant depth to the flavors.
  • 1 tsp paprika: Adds a smoky, slightly sweet kick that livens up the dish.
  • 1 tsp ground cumin: Imparts earthiness and warmth to complement the other spices.
  • 1/2 tsp chili powder: A subtle heat that balances the sweetness without overpowering.
  • Salt and pepper to taste: Essential for bringing all the flavors together beautifully.
  • 2 tbsp olive oil: Used for cooking and enriching the dish with a silky coating.
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ish): Adds a burst of bright color and fresh herbal notes.
  • Optional: Red pepper flakes: Perfect for those who love a little extra heat.

How to Make Ground Beef Skillet with Sweet Potatoes & Zucchini Recipe

Step 1: Brown the Ground Beef

Start by heating 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add your ground beef, breaking it apart with a spatula. Cook until it’s nicely browned and fully cooked through—this creates a savory base brimming with flavor. Once done, remove the beef from the skillet and set it aside. This prevents overcooking while you prepare the veggies.

Step 2: Sauté the Aromatics

In the same skillet, add the remaining olive oil. Toss in the chopped onion and minced garlic, cooking for 2-3 minutes until they soften and become fragrant. These aromatics build an inviting foundation for the rest of the ingredients.

Step 3: Cook the Sweet Potatoes

Now add the diced sweet potatoes. Stir them to coat in the oil, then cook for about 5-7 minutes. The goal is to let them soften just enough—they’ll continue cooking once the skillet is combined. Their natural sweetness will begin to sweetly caramelize at this stage, making the dish irresistible.

Step 4: Add Zucchini and Spices

Next, stir in your zucchini slices along with the paprika, ground c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per. These spices bring warmth and a whisper of heat, tying the flavors together in harmony. Cook this mixture for another 5 minutes or until the zucchini becomes tender and the sweet potatoes are fully cooked.

Step 5: Combine and Finish

Return the cooked ground beef to the skillet and mix everything thoroughly. Let it cook for 2-3 more minutes to warm through and marry the flavors. If you’re a fan of a little extra heat, now is a great time to sprinkle on some red pepper flakes.

Step 6: Garnish and Serve

Finish by scattering freshly chopped parsley over the skillet. It adds a lovely pop of green and a burst of fresh herbal brightness to each bite.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Once cooled, transfer leftovers into an airtight container. Stored in the fridge, this Ground Beef Skillet with Sweet Potatoes & Zucchini Recipe stays fresh for 3-4 days—making it a perfect ready-made meal for busy days.

Freezing

You can freeze this skillet easily by placing it in a freezer-safe container. It keeps well for up to 2 months. Just th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ating, and you’ve got a quick, comforting meal waiting for you when time is tight.

Reheating

Reheat leftovers gently in a skillet over medium heat until warmed through, stirring occasionally. Alternatively, microwave on medium power, stirring halfway through to ensure the sweet potatoes and zucchini heat evenly without becoming mushy.

FAQs

Can I use ground turkey instead of ground beef?

Absolutely! Ground turkey is a leaner option and works wonderfully in this recipe. Just keep an eye on cooking time to avoid drying it out.

Can I add other vegetables to the skillet?

Definitely. Bell peppers, mushrooms, or even spinach can be great additions to enhance nutrition and flavor.

Is this recipe gluten-free?

Yes, this dish is naturally gluten-free as it contains no wheat or gluten-containing ingredients—just fresh vegetables, spices, and beef.

How spicy is this dish?

The chili powder and optional red pepper flakes give it a mild to moderate heat, but you can adjust the spice levels up or down depending on your preference.

Can I make this recipe in advance for meal prep?

Yes! It’s perfect for meal prep because it stores well and reheats beautifully, making your weekday lunches or dinners effortless.

Ingredients

Scale

Main Ingredients

  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 2 medium sweet pot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 2 zucchinis, sliced
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ced
  • 1 tsp paprika
  • 1 tsp ground cumin
  • 1/2 tsp chili pow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• F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)
  • Optional: Red pepper flakes for extra heat


Instructions

  1. Brown the Ground Beef: He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the ground beef and cook, breaking it apart with a spatula, until it is browned and cooked through. Remove the beef from the skillet and set aside.
  2. Sauté Onions and Garlic: In the same skillet, add the remaining tablespoon of olive oil.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ic, cooking for about 2-3 minutes until softened and fragrant.
  3. Cook Sweet Potatoes: Add the diced sweet potatoes to the skillet, stirring to coat them in the oil. Cook for 5-7 minutes until they begin to soften.
  4. Add Zucchini and Spices: Stir in the sliced zucchini along with paprika, cumin, chili powder, salt, and pepper. Continue cooking for another 5 minutes or until the zucchini is tender and the sweet potatoes are fully cooked.
  5. Combine Beef and Vegetables: Return the cooked ground beef to the skillet and stir everything together. Cook for an additional 2-3 minutes to heat through thoroughly.
  6. Garnish and Serve: Optional – sprinkle red pepper flakes for extra heat and garnish with freshly chopped parsley before serving.

Notes

  • For a spicier dish, add more chili powder or extra red pepper flakes.
  • You can substitute ground turkey or chicken for a leaner option.
  • To save time, peel and dice sweet potatoes in advance.
  • Serve with a side of steamed rice or crusty bread for a complete meal.
  •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
